Laravel + React - PullRequest
       19

Laravel + React

0 голосов
/ 02 июня 2018

Я начинаю работу над большим сайтом объявлений о недвижимости, используя ответ и laravel.Какой из этих двух вариантов вы бы посоветовали и почему?

Вариант 1: Используйте предустановки реагирования laravel, а затем все ваши компоненты реакции в подпапке в папке ресурсов.

Вариант 2: Построить фронтэнд реагирования полностью за пределами laravel.Затем создайте API-интерфейсы с laravel, которые будет использовать проект реагирования.

Ответы [ 3 ]

0 голосов
/ 02 июня 2018

Мое мнение, вариант 2 лучше.Просто есть некоторые проблемы больше, чем в варианте 1. Этот пост или путь запроса вызывают запуск вашего проекта на другом порту.Итак, вам нужно обработать кросс-домен на стадии разработки.(Нет необходимости в кросс-домене, когда вы запускаете build и добавляете свой пакет в проект laravel).Но я думаю, что полностью создать внешний интерфейс activjs вне laravel удобнее и понятнее

0 голосов
/ 18 июля 2018

Вместо этого React является фронтальной библиотекой, которую вы можете использовать как замену jQuery, так как я изучил React JS.

Например:

Вариант 1 : используйте аутентификацию Laravel и представления блейдов, а представления внутренних блейдов пытаются реализовать операцию React для CRUD или отправку формы.Используйте CDN реагировать ссылки, чтобы получить зависимости.(Простой способ реализации функциональности реагирования) - я предпочитаю, чтобы это реализовывалось быстрее и проще

Опция 2 : вы можете создать целое приложение реагирования, используя create-react-app: https://github.com/facebook/create-react-app#creating-an-app

Но для обоих вариантов нам понадобится REST API Laravel для манипулирования данными

0 голосов
/ 02 июня 2018

Обычно я использую первый вариант половину времени при создании приложений Node, но я советую вам использовать второй вариант, так как он обеспечивает более удобную и понятную структуру проекта

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...